Description

In a world of polarized views, the book emphasizes the transformative power of genuine conversation over contentious debate. It advocates for Christians to foster friendships with LGBTQ+ individuals, highlighting the importance of understanding and empathy. By opening lines of communication, it encourages readers to engage in meaningful dialogue that transcends societal divisions.

Brad C. Hambrick guides readers through the intricate dynamics of friendship and faith, illustrating how these connections can enrich both personal lives and spiritual journeys. He presents practical steps and heartfelt insights, urging believers to embrace love and acceptance, ultimately fostering a community that thrives on mutual respect and understanding.
